1. 引言
Microsoft SQL Server 2005是一款功能强大的数据库管理系统,以其出色的性能和可靠性而闻名。它提供了许多新的功能和增强的功能,为企业应用程序和 Web 应用程序开发人员提供了更多的工具和资源。
2. MSSQL 2005 新功能
2.1 数据库管理
MSSQL 2005 提供了更好的数据库管理功能,包括更多的管理方式,例如使用查询分析器编写脚本、使用 SQL Server Management Studio 创建数据库、使用 Transact-SQL 创建和管理数据库。
其中一个最大的改进是动态管理视图(DMV)。 DMV 是动态查询解决方案,提供有关数据库的实时信息,这些信息包括服务器、数据库和操作系统级别的信息。
SELECT
DB_NAME(database_id) AS DatabaseName,
COUNT(connection_id) AS connections
FROM sys.dm_exec_sessions
GROUP BY database_id
ORDER BY COUNT(connection_id) DESC;
2.2 高可用性
MSSQL 2005 提供了一系列的高可用性功能,使得数据库能够在宕机的情况下快速恢复。MSSQL 2005 支持日志传送、镜像、快照复制和复制。
镜像是一个最大程度复制互联网上的几个示例之一, 它适用于所有的SQL Server版本。 镜像可以确保一个完全相同的数据库副本, 并提高了可用性。 每个主要服务器都有一个关联的镜像服务器, 它是相对独立的,并且不会在使用主要服务器时需要进行性能影响。
3. MSSQL 2005 升级体验
3.1 升级前
在升级到MSSQL 2005之前,必须执行以下操作:
了解MSSQL 2005版本
了解当前环境背景下的硬件和操作系统要求和限制。
在升级操作之前备份数据库,以免在升级操作中数据丢失。
3.2 升级过程
升级MSSQL 2005,包括以下步骤:
安装MSSQL 2005
填写新的许可证申请表
升级您的SQL Server
在升级操作期间,必须停止连接到数据库以进行升级操作。
3.3 升级后
升级到MSSQL 2005后,可以立即看到明显的差异:
更好的查询性能
更好的管理能力和工具
更好的高可用性特性
4. 结论
总之,MSSQL 2005为企业应用程序和 Web 应用程序开发人员提供了更多的工具和资源,旨在提供更好的查询性能、更好的管理能力和工具、更好的高可用性特性,以及更好的数据库管理功能。有经验的数据库管理员和开发人员会发现,MSSQL 2005的很多新功能和增强功能都是非常有用的,可大大提高他们的工作效率和生产力。